Who are the main characters in the china story book?

5 answers2025-04-27 17:11:00
The main characters in the China story book are a mix of historical figures, mythical beings, and everyday people who embody the cultural and moral values of ancient China. Take, for instance, the legendary Monkey King from 'Journey to the West'—his mischievous yet heroic nature makes him unforgettable. Then there’s Mulan, the brave warrior who disguises herself as a man to protect her family and country. Characters like these aren’t just individuals; they’re symbols of resilience, loyalty, and wisdom. The stories often revolve around their journeys, whether it’s overcoming supernatural challenges or navigating complex societal expectations. These tales, passed down through generations, continue to resonate because they capture universal truths about human nature and the struggle for balance in life. Another standout is the filial piety of characters like Guo Ju, who sacrifices everything for his parents. These stories aren’t just about the protagonists but also about the communities they influence. For example, the wise Judge Bao from 'The Seven Heroes and Five Gallants' represents justice and integrity, often solving cases that seem impossible. The beauty of these characters lies in their relatability—they’re flawed, yet their actions inspire us to be better. Whether it’s the cunning strategist Zhuge Liang or the tragic lovers Liang Shanbo and Zhu Yingtai, each character adds a layer of depth to the rich tapestry of Chinese storytelling.
